

KOZHIKODE:
Govt. Cyberpark hosted the KTX Global 2025 Awareness Drive, organized by the CITI 2.0 core committee to create awareness among IT fraternity about the upcoming event.
The February 13-15 event is being jointly organized by Malabar Chamber of Commerce, Kozhikode Government Cyberpark and CAFIT (Calicut Forum for IT), among others key stakeholders under the CITI 2.0. To be held at the Calicut Trade Center, KTX Global 2025 will feature 125 speakers and more than 6,000 delegates.
The awareness session was conducted by key members of CITI 2.0, including Nithyananda Kamath, President of the Malabar Chamber of Commerce; Ajayan K Anat, Chairman of CITI 2.0; Anil Balan, General Secretary of CITI 2.0; Vivek Nair, General Manager of Cyberpark; Akhilkrishna, Secretary of CAFIT; and Manjunath, AVP of MMActiv.
The gathering included directors and representatives from various Cyberpark companies, CAFIT members, and park officials. The primary focus of the drive was to encourage participation from all Cyberpark companies and employees in the upcoming KTX Global 2025 event.
The KTX Global event management team presented their plans, outlining how they will implement the event and engage participants. Attendees were encouraged to actively contribute to the initiative, emphasizing the importance of collaboration and innovation.
